    Blue Guardian 100K account — questions traders ask

    How much does the Blue Guardian 100K account cost?
    The cheapest Blue Guardian programme at 100K is Futures Standard at $77 (One-time). Other programmes at this size may cost more in exchange for looser drawdown or a higher split.
    What is the max drawdown on a Blue Guardian 100K account?
    Max drawdown is $3,500 (100K EOD) (EOD Trailing). Daily loss cap is $2,500 (100K, hard). Both figures reset per the firm's published rule set and are enforced at platform level.
    What profit split does Blue Guardian pay on the 100K account?
    100% first "5K then 90%. Payout cadence is 5 profitable days, cycle weekly.
